Overview
South Baylo University has established program outcomes for the Master of Science in Acupuncture and Oriental Medicine (MSAOM) degree program. These outcomes represent the knowledge, attitudes, values, and skills each graduate must possess and demonstrate. Each student will achieve these program outcomes upon the successful completion of required courses, laboratory, clinical experiences, and passing of the Comprehensive Competency Examinations (CCE) I & II.
The program outcomes for the MSAOM degree program are listed as follows:
- Graduates apply the knowledge of conventional Medicine in the practice of AOM.
- Graduates demonstrate competency in the practice of Acupuncture and Oriental medicine.
- Graduates demonstrate competencies in patient care in compliance with ethical, legal, and safety guidelines and communicate effectively in diverse settings.
- Graduates can develop and implement effective treatment plans, maintain standardized medical records, conduct case reviews, and manage their clinical practice.
- Graduates understand basic research concepts and utilize scientific methods related to the AOM clinical practice.

General requirements
- If the prerequisite educational requirements were earned at a recognized and approved foreign institution the applicant’s official transcripts must be evaluated by a credential evaluation agency which is a member of the National Association of Credential Evaluation Services.
- Each applicant must demonstrate English language proficiency as stated in the English Language Requirements section.
- An applicant must demonstrate suitability for graduate degree program of acupuncture and Oriental medicine
